From Longman Dictionary of Contemporary English go wild a) to behave in a very excited uncontrolled way The crowd went wild as soon as the singer stepped onto the stage. b) to get very angry When Tony heard how much it was going to cost, he just went wild. → wild Examples from the Corpus go wild • Well, by that time it was going on ...
Here are three examples of the idiom "go wild" used in a sentence: The crowd went wild with excitement when their favourite team scored a goal. She went wild with joy when she received the news of her promotion. The children went wild at the amusement park, riding all the thrilling attractions.
